#bf571f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f571f is composed of 74.9% red, 34.1%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.5% magenta, 83.8%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 21 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 43.5%. #bf571f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ffae3e with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#bf571f color description : Strong orange.

#bf571f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bf571f has RGB values of R:191, G:87,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.54, Y:0.84,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12539679.

Shades and Tints of #bf571f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f571f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#726e6c is the less saturated color, while #d94f05 is the most saturated one.
